   All Fertilizer Prices Higher for Third Straight Week

   Average retail prices for all eight major fertilizers are higher compared to 
last month. This marks the third straight week prices for all fertilizers were 
up. However, only one fertilizer, UAN32, was significantly more expensive.

Russ Quinn
DTN Staff Reporter

   OMAHA (DTN) -- Average retail prices for all eight fertilizers were up from 
last month in the second week of April 2024, according to sellers surveyed by 
DTN. This marks the third straight week retail prices for all fertilizers were 
higher. 

   Despite the increases, though, only one fertilizer saw a significant price 
jump, which DTN designates as anything 5% or more. UAN32 was 5% higher in price 
compared to last month with an average price of $417 per ton.

   The remaining seven fertilizers were just slightly more expensive compared 
to last month. DAP had an average price of $791 per ton, MAP $831/ton, potash 
$514/ton, urea $587/ton, 10-34-0 $640/ton, anhydrous $795/ton and UAN28 
$363/ton.

   On a price per pound of nitrogen basis, the average urea price was 
$0.64/lb.N, anhydrous was $0.48/lb.N, UAN28 was $0.65/lb.N and UAN32 was 
$0.65/lb.N.

   The price of one fertilizer is now slightly higher than it was a year ago. 
MAP is 3% higher than it was a year ago.

   Prices for the remaining seven fertilizers are lower. DAP is 4% less 
expensive, urea is 6% lower, 10-34-0 is 14% less expensive, UAN28 is 15% lower, 
UAN32 is 18% less expensive, potash is 20% lower and anhydrous is 21% less 
expensive compared to a year ago.

   DTN gathers fertilizer price bids from agriculture retailers each week to 
compile the DTN Fertilizer Index. DTN first began reporting data in November 
2008.

DRY
Date Range                        DAP           MAP       POTASH      UREA
Apr 10-14 2023                    821           809       642         625
May 8-12 2023                     828           826       627         664
June 5-9 2023                     822           832       618         622
July 3-7 2023                     824           827       619         615
July 31-Aug 4 2023                766           773       579         572
Aug 28-Sep 1 2023                 730           736       518         563
Sep 25-29 2023                    703           777       508         570
Oct 23-27 2023                    713           799       507         574
Nov 20-24 2023                    713           811       512         570
Dec 18-22 2023                    721           815       517         537
Jan 15-19 2024                    727           810       510         530
Feb 12-16 2024                    739           809       504         529
Mar 11-15 2024                    771           817       505         566
Apr 8-12 2024                     791           831       514         587
LIQUID
Date Range                        10-34-0       ANHYD     UAN28       UAN32
Apr 10-14 2023                    740           1003      427         507
May 8-12 2023                     739           910       423         517
June 5-9 2023                     739           787       411         478
July 3-7 2023                     730           752       396         466
July 31-Aug 4 2023                713           638       378         411
Aug 28-Sep 1 2023                 607           680       355         391
Sep 25-29 2023                    610           767       353         413
Oct 23-27 2023                    610           825       360         418
Nov 20-24 2023                    583           833       338         402
Dec 18-22 2023                    599           807       342         402
Jan 15-19 2024                    601           770       334         391
Feb 12-16 2024                    610           771       336         392
Mar 11-15 2024                    622           789       355         397
Apr 8-12 2024                     640           795       363         417
